Sleep Health Research Associate

3 weeks ago


Adelaide, South Australia beBeeSleepHealthResearch Full time $82,657 - $91,222
Sleep Health Research Assistant

Flinders University is seeking a highly motivated and detail-oriented individual to support the effective delivery of clinical research, including clinical trials. This role will assist the Chief Investigator and research team with tasks such as participant recruitment and scheduling, adherence to trial protocols, coordination of study logistics, operation of laboratory equipment, data collection, and administrative support.

About the Role

This position presents an exciting opportunity to contribute to high-quality sleep research projects and work in a dynamic and inclusive environment. The successful candidate will possess a degree in a relevant scientific field, capability to contribute to the design, coordination, and execution of research experiments, demonstrated interest in respiratory and sleep disorders or human physiology, experience in a clinical sleep laboratory or research in respiratory/sleep physiology, and Certified Polysomnographic Technician (CPSGT) qualification or equivalent.

About You
  • A degree in a relevant scientific field (e.g., medical sciences, psychology, biomedical engineering), or an equivalent combination of training, education, and experience.
  • Capability to contribute to the design, coordination, and execution of research experiments.
  • A demonstrated interest in respiratory and sleep disorders or human physiology.
  • Experience in a clinical sleep laboratory or research in respiratory/sleep physiology.
  • Certified Polysomnographic Technician (CPSGT) qualification or equivalent.
